Self-Healing in Technology

Would you not get pleased if the cracked screen of the smartphone repairs itself as the original? The scientists of the University of Bristol have successfully developed such a technology that if a delicate gadget cracks, it can repair itself. These scientists have shown in a presentation, their achievement before the Royal Society in London. […]

Popular in Many Countries Recycled Orchestra Group

It is a story concerning the power of music. Here, one can follow a real story, which is outstanding and inspirational for all, especially for kids (ragpickers) of slums, to get out of poverty and achieve noteworthy values in life.